深入分析可以发现,The release of these tests has prompted intense online scrutiny, almost akin to Zapruder film analysis. Individuals have dissected every aspect of the reports and videos to decipher what's inside Donut Lab's battery. Several notable YouTubers have produced in-depth explorations, some affirming the cell's authenticity, others denying it. Countless Reddit threads dissect voltage graphs and report claims. Each week seems to bring new disclosures about Donut's technology and its origins. Many online are tracing connections to energy tech firms like Holyvolt and CT-Coating, or comparing charge graphs to nickel manganese cobalt cells. I'll omit the specifics (for now). Finnish newspaper Kauppalehti condemned the fifth test results, asserting the cell didn't lose vacuum. It quoted Finnish battery specialist Juho Heiska, who said the company merely used a conventional cell robust enough to briefly endure such treatment.
